pub struct ChunkOutputMetadata {
pub symbol_type: Option<String>,
pub symbol_name: Option<String>,
pub language: Option<String>,
}Expand description
Metadata for chunk output.
Fields§
§symbol_type: Option<String>Symbol type (for code)
symbol_name: Option<String>Symbol name (for code)
language: Option<String>Programming language
Trait Implementations§
Source§impl Clone for ChunkOutputMetadata
impl Clone for ChunkOutputMetadata
Source§fn clone(&self) -> ChunkOutputMetadata
fn clone(&self) -> ChunkOutputMetadata
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for ChunkOutputMetadata
impl Debug for ChunkOutputMetadata
Source§impl Default for ChunkOutputMetadata
impl Default for ChunkOutputMetadata
Source§fn default() -> ChunkOutputMetadata
fn default() -> ChunkOutputMetadata
Returns the “default value” for a type. Read more
Auto Trait Implementations§
impl Freeze for ChunkOutputMetadata
impl RefUnwindSafe for ChunkOutputMetadata
impl Send for ChunkOutputMetadata
impl Sync for ChunkOutputMetadata
impl Unpin for ChunkOutputMetadata
impl UnwindSafe for ChunkOutputMetadata
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more